Elderberry is primarily known for its immune-enhancing properties due to its high bioflavonoid content, which are antioxidant plant nutrients that may help improve your health and prevent disease.

In addition, Elderberry is used in traditional medicine to provide relief from cold and flu symptoms, infections, headaches, constipation, pain and inflammation, as well as a laxative and diuretic.

Elderberry has an impressive nutritional profile. It's high in vitamin C (52.2 milligrams per cup) and dietary fiber (10.2 grams per cup). One cup of Elderberries also has 26.7 grams of carbs, 0.7 grams of fat, and 1 gram of protein.

Elderberry (Sambucus nigra) is a flowering plant in the family Adoxaceae. It's native to Europe, but it widely grows in many other parts of the world. Common names include Elder, Elderberry, Black Elder, European elder, European Elderberry, and European black Elderberry.

History of Elderberry

Familiar Name: European Elder, Black Elder
Scientific Name: Sambucus nigra
Order: Adoxaceae
Parts Used in Supplement: Flowers and Berries
Grown In: Europe, North Africa, Western and Central Asia

Elderberry has a long tradition of culinary use, as well as medicinal. The flowers and leaves have been used for pain relief, swelling, inflammation, to stimulate the production of urine, and to induce sweating. The bark was used as a diuretic, laxative, and to induce vomiting. Native Americans used it to treat infections, and the ancient Egyptians used it to improve their complexions and heal burns.

Studies and Trials for Elderberry

"Randomized study of the efficacy and safety of oral elderberry extract in the treatment of influenza A and B virus infections."

This study investigates the efficacy and safety of Elderberry for treating influenza A and B infections.

Sixty patients (aged 18-54 years) suffering from influenza-like symptoms for 48 h or less were enrolled in this rand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led study.

Patients received 15 ml of elderberry or placebo syrup four times a day for five days and recorded their symptoms using a visual analog scale.

Symptoms were relieved on average four days earlier, and the use of rescue medication was significantly less in those receiving elderberry extract compared with placebo.

The results suggest that Elderberry seems to offer an efficient, safe, and cost-effective treatment for influenza.

Zakay-Rones Z, Thom E, Wollan T, Wadstein J. Randomized study of the efficacy and safety of oral elderberry extract in the treatment of influenza A and B virus infections. J Int Med Res. 2004 Mar-Apr;32(2):132-40. doi: 10.1177/147323000403200205. PMID: 15080016.

Potential Side Effects

The overconsumption of elderberries may cause diarrhea, stomach ache, and abdominal cramping due to their laxative effects.

Elderberry may cause nausea and vomiting, weakness, dizziness, numbness, and stupor.

This does not contain all possible side effects, and others may occur. Check with your physician for more information about side effects.
